Title of article :
A functionalized basic ionic liquid for synthesis of dimethyl carbonate from methanol and CO2

Abstract :
A series of hydroxyl-functionalized basic ionic liquids were synthesized and used as catalysts and reaction medium for direct synthesis of dimethyl carbonate (DMC) from methanol and carbon dioxide. The hydroxyl-functionalized basic ionic liquid, namely choline hydroxide (CH) is an effective catalyst with high selectivity (95.2%) to DMC under mild conditions as compared with other similar ionic liquids. The ionic liquid can be reused three times without a significant change in its catalytic activity. Furthermore, the relationship between the catalytic reactivity and OH-functional group was discussed and the mechanism of this synthetic reaction was proposed according to the experimental results and previously reported literatures.
